Online Learning for Adult Education

Online learning has revolutionized adult education, making it easier for adults to pursue their educational goals. With online learning, adults can take classes from the comfort of their own homes, eliminating the need to commute to a physical campus. This can be especially beneficial for those with limited mobility or those who have difficulty finding the time to attend classes in person.

Additionally, online learning offers a wide range of courses and subjects, so adults can find something that fits their interests and goals. Furthermore, online learning is often more affordable than traditional learning, making it easier for adults to access quality education. Finally, online learning is often more flexible than traditional learning, allowing adults to fit their studies into their schedules. Online learning is an excellent option for adult education, allowing adults to pursue their educational goals without sacrificing other commitments.

University of the People

The University of the People (UoPeople) is a non-profit, accredited, online university offering undergraduate and graduate degree programs to students worldwide. It was founded in 2009 to provide accessible, affordable, and quality higher education regardless of background or financial status.

UoPeople offers degree programs in business administration, computer science, education, health science, and more. All courses are taught online and are designed to be flexible to accommodate the schedules of working adults or those with other commitments. The university has a diverse student body, with students from over 200 countries and territories.

Tuition at UoPeople is free, but students must pay small fees for applications, exams, and course materials. The university offers a range of scholarships and financial aid options to help students cover these costs. UoPeople is accredited by the Distance Education Accrediting Commission (DEAC) and has partnerships with several universities and organizations worldwide.

One notable aspect of UoPeople is its commitment to social responsibility and community service. The university has partnerships with several organizations, including the United Nations High Commissioner for Refugees (UNHCR), to offer scholarships and educational opportunities to underserved communities and refugee populations.

Overall, the University of the People is a unique and innovative institution that offers an affordable and accessible pathway to higher education for students worldwide.

Google Scholarship

The Google Scholarship is a program that supports individuals pursuing careers in tech, particularly those from underrepresented backgrounds. The scholarship provides financial support and networking opportunities to students studying computer science, computer engineering, or related fields.

The Google Scholarship offers both online and offline opportunities. The online portion of the program includes access to online courses and resources, mentorship, and networking events. These opportunities are designed to help scholars build their skills and connect with professionals in the tech industry.

The offline portion of the program includes an invitation to an annual Google Scholars Retreat, an all-expenses-paid event held at a Google office. The retreat brings together scholars worldwide for networking, professional development, and social activities.

To be eligible for the Google Scholarship, applicants must be enrolled in a full-time undergraduate or graduate program in a computer science or related field, demonstrate a solid academic record and leadership potential, and be from an underrepresented background in tech.

The Google Scholarship covers a range of expenses, including tuition, fees, books, and living expenses. The exact amount of the scholarship varies based on the student’s location. The scholarship is renewable for up to four years for undergraduate and two years for graduate students provided the student meets the eligibility requirements.

Overall, the Google Scholarship is an excellent opportunity for students pursuing careers in tech, particularly those who may not have had access to traditional educational resources. The online components of the program make it an accessible option for students pursuing their degrees online.

Gates Scholarship

The Gates Scholarship is a competitive, full-ride scholarship for exceptional, Pell-eligible, minority high school seniors. The scholarship covers the total cost of attendance, including tuition, fees, room, board, books, and transportation.

Mastercard Foundation Scholars Program

The Mastercard Foundation Scholars Program provides fully-funded scholarships for undergraduate and graduate studies to students from Africa who are committed to giving back to their communities. The scholarship covers tuition, room and board, books and supplies, and transportation.

Joint Japan/World Bank Graduate Scholarship Program

This program provides fully-funded scholarships for graduate study in development-related fields to mid-career professionals from developing countries. The scholarship covers the cost of tuition, a monthly living allowance, round-trip airfare, health insurance, and travel allowance.
